[edit] Cordelia OllerCordelia “Delia” Oller was born January 26, 1883 in Thebes, Alexander County, Illinois. Cordelia married Fred Heater on February 3, 1906. Fred had served in Company F of the 40th Regiment US Volunteers during the Spanish American War. They had four children. [edit] (1) Norman “Duke” HeaterNorman “Duke” Heater was born on February 10, 1907 in Alexander County, Illinois. Duke married Beulah C. Lamburth. Beulah was born on July 7, 1911. They had one daughter, Norma Kay Heater who was born October 25, 1937. Norma Kay Heater Murphy died in Tamms, Alexander County in August 1993. Duke died June 15, 1977 in Tamms, Alexander County and is buried in Saint Johns Lutheran Cemetery, Dongola, Union County, Illinois. A memorial for him, with a photo of his cemetery marker, is found on the Find-A-Grave website. Beulah died June 6, 2006 and is also buried in Saint Johns Lutheran Cemetery, Dongola, Union County, Illinois. Knox married Reba Rowlands on March 12, 1942. They had five children. Two are deceased: Paula and a baby who died as a new born. Knox died November 6, 1958 in New Bedford, Bureau County, Illinois. Knox is buried in Saint Johns Lutheran Cemetery, Dongola, Union County, Illinois. A memorial for him, with a photo of his cemetery marker, is found on the Find-A-Grave website. [edit] (3) Mildred HeaterMildred Heater was born on October 23, 1910 in Elco, Illinois. Mildred married G. Raymond Grace. They had one daughter. Mildred was a long time resident of Villa Ridge, Alexander County. This researcher had the pleasure of visiting with Mildred several times as she and my mother reminisced about their friendship as young cousins. Raymond Grace died on February 21, 1985. Raymond is buried in Saint Johns Lutheran Cemetery, Dongola, Union County, Illinois. A memorial for him, with a photo of his cemetery marker, is found on the Find-A-Grave website. Mildred died on May 8, 2000. Mildred is buried in Saint Johns Lutheran Cemetery, Dongola, Union County, Illinois. Anna Mae married Robert H. Irby. Robert “Bob” Irby was born on July 27, 1914 and served as Sergeant in the US Army during WWII. They had no children. Anna Mae and Bob bought and operated "Uncle Will Oller's " [William Tapley Oller] Grocery Store in Tamms, Illinois, for many years, retiring in 1975. Bob died on March 4, 1980 and is buried in Saint Johns Lutheran Cemetery, Dongola, Union County, Illinois. A memorial for him, with a photo of his cemetery marker, is found on the Find-A-Grave website. . Anna Mae Heater Irby died January 25, 2006. Anna Mae is also buried in Saint Johns Lutheran Cemetery, Dongola, Union County, Illinois.
